What is an organisation identifier?
An organisation identifier is a unique piece of text that definitively identifies an organisation.
Examples include charity numbers and company numbers.
Identifiers are usually assigned by an external body like a regulator.
Findthatcharity uses the Org ID scheme to create identifiers.
GB-NIC gives the scheme for this identifier (The Charity Commission for Northern Ireland), while 107301 is the identifier for this organisation within the scheme.
Description
a) to provide a forum for all those interested in the welfare of the Botanic Gardens; b) to advance the knowledge of botany, horticulture and the horticultural legacy of Belfast Botanic Gardens for the public benefit and to promote the Gardens as a centre for horticultural excellence, botanical education and public amenity; c)to promote, or assist in promoting, the conservation, maintenance and development of Belfast Botanic Gardens and the buildings and monuments therein; d) to enhance or assist in the enhancement of the scientific value of the plant collections in Belfast Botanic Gardens, both in the gardens and under glass, and to support the environmental worth of the gardens as a habitat for wildlife in the City of Belfast; e) to support the value and unique standing of Belfast Botanic Gardens by providing or helping to provide equipment, plants and other materials or facilities in line with our charitable aims f) doing all other such things as are necessary or conducive to the attainment of the above objects
